Learning A New Language Can Be Fun And Easy With The Right Tools


Learning a new language can be really difficult, but if you use the right tools and techniques it's something that most people can accomplish. Learning a new language can be one of the most rewarding things in your life! All you need is a good plan and a good language learning program to help you out.

If you're traveling to a new country, then learning the local language is something that you might want to consider. There's something intrinsically rewarding about being able to communicate with the locals in their native language. When I went to Mexico it was quite fun to talk to the taxi driver in Spanish, or to order food from a restaurant. Also, it's safer. If you get lost you will be able to navigate your way back on track.

Of course, some languages are more difficult to learn than others. Spanish, for example, is probably the easiest language for a native English speaker to learn. Japanese or Chinese are harder, since there's really no basis or similarities. They also use a different writing system, making your work even harder. However, it's not impossible if you have an open mind and determination to reach your goals.

If you can't enroll in a class, then learning at home is your next best option. Learning in a class is probably the best way to go, but not everyone has the time or money available. The next best thing is a home based language learning program that uses immersion techniques to help you learn the language naturally. Whatever you choose, the most important thing to consider is that you have to stick with it. A language can't be learned unless you really take the time to sit down and practice. We suggest setting up a calendar so that you can schedule times throughout the week where you will practice.

Another thing to consider is to start watching TV shows and reading magazines and books in the languages you want to learn. This really helped me quite a bit when I was learning Spanish in college. I would read childrens books and People magazine in Spanish.
